Commit Graph

1849 Commits

Author SHA1 Message Date
Christopher Michael 56197c776c Add e.swallow.extra_buttons to illume-softkey (for ability to swallow other
buttons).
Formatting in illume2.
Remove EAPI from functions in both softkey & indicator modules for functions
that do not need to be exposed.



SVN revision: 43984
2009-11-25 18:01:42 +00:00
Christopher Michael 487baaef8f Use #if 0 rather than a bunch of comments.
(These lines disabled currently so that we always get a vkbd for testing.
Reenable before release)



SVN revision: 43981
2009-11-25 17:08:53 +00:00
Christopher Michael f4b829b560 Don't set layer of window or objects, illume2 will do that.
Some minor formatting.



SVN revision: 43980
2009-11-25 17:06:04 +00:00
Christopher Michael 68aef83e50 Rename some functions so they do not conflict w/ illume-softkey.
SVN revision: 43976
2009-11-25 16:59:06 +00:00
Christopher Michael ab5c718915 Reenable skip_pager, skip_taskbar, and accepts_focus.
SVN revision: 43975
2009-11-25 16:58:34 +00:00
Christopher Michael aa2fc5cf16 Rename a couple of functions as they conflict w/ the indicator module.
SVN revision: 43974
2009-11-25 16:56:22 +00:00
Christopher Michael 8de4615f22 Delete evas_objects when window gets deleted.
Change window TYPE.



SVN revision: 43970
2009-11-25 08:21:55 +00:00
Christopher Michael b21740b865 Delete the evas_objects when the window gets deleted.
SVN revision: 43969
2009-11-25 08:14:40 +00:00
Christopher Michael 2945763e97 Add Indicator module.
Some minor fixes for softkey module.



SVN revision: 43965
2009-11-25 01:01:40 +00:00
Christopher Michael 3c1c44191a Check for mouse button number so we can get a right-click menu.
SVN revision: 43959
2009-11-24 21:16:37 +00:00
Christopher Michael 860630dd31 Cleanup (remove some commented lines).
SVN revision: 43953
2009-11-24 18:19:12 +00:00
Christopher Michael 951811935b Allow multiple instances of the home window.
SVN revision: 43952
2009-11-24 18:16:19 +00:00
Christopher Michael 40239d2ba8 Do not need eina_init or eina_shutdown here...these are handled by E already.
SVN revision: 43948
2009-11-24 05:25:23 +00:00
Christopher Michael 38bcb18081 Some minor cleanup so source is easier to read.
SVN revision: 43947
2009-11-24 04:06:54 +00:00
Christopher Michael f4760d9a2e Manager is not used here.
SVN revision: 43946
2009-11-24 04:02:56 +00:00
Christopher Michael 6a9b466d1d Softkey window does not accept focus.
SVN revision: 43945
2009-11-24 03:36:41 +00:00
Christopher Michael 458d250be6 Don't need to set these here.
SVN revision: 43944
2009-11-24 01:18:19 +00:00
Christopher Michael 1b3eae87eb Add keyboards directory w/ ignore file.
SVN revision: 43942
2009-11-24 01:16:21 +00:00
Christopher Michael 2d7be93b67 Border hook fetch does nothing in e_kbd, so no need for border fetching there.
Add 'keyboards' subdir to illume2 so that ignore_built_in_keyboards gets
installed.



SVN revision: 43941
2009-11-24 01:15:53 +00:00
Christopher Michael c4cc9e404e add some printfs.
When calculating border minimum, use proper height variable from icccm.



SVN revision: 43940
2009-11-23 23:37:24 +00:00
Christopher Michael 8a4bb00bec Add config for illume2 module (for kbd slide duration, etc).
SVN revision: 43932
2009-11-23 17:26:51 +00:00
Carsten Haitzler fba7f5ecf7 fix code - they never showed the parent smarts! amazing it worked!
SVN revision: 43919
2009-11-23 13:21:01 +00:00
Christopher Michael 20d8fe4b1c Provide action for close button.
SVN revision: 43915
2009-11-23 05:42:08 +00:00
Christopher Michael 3b62c5d817 Add files to create softkey window.
SVN revision: 43914
2009-11-23 03:24:11 +00:00
Christopher Michael 6f33391c98 Formatting.
Add some debug code.



SVN revision: 43913
2009-11-23 03:23:25 +00:00
Christopher Michael 2c6bced755 Add softkey window for illume.
SVN revision: 43912
2009-11-23 02:28:05 +00:00
Christopher Michael 49979e6b1c Move the edje file also to the proper name.
SVN revision: 43911
2009-11-23 00:20:05 +00:00
Christopher Michael 690200885e Use illume-softkey, not illume-buttonbar.
Don't need to build ibar twice in configure.ac.



SVN revision: 43910
2009-11-23 00:18:33 +00:00
Christopher Michael 9561b38452 Rename illume-bar to illume-buttonbar to avoid confusion.
SVN revision: 43908
2009-11-22 21:50:24 +00:00
Christopher Michael b581818d40 Better sizing/position of home window.
SVN revision: 43881
2009-11-21 19:40:30 +00:00
Christopher Michael 35b2c92ecd Kill config dialog on keyboard exit.
Update home window(s) config at proper times.



SVN revision: 43880
2009-11-21 19:31:57 +00:00
Christopher Michael 01a120b17e Add config dialog for keyboard (working nicely now)
SVN revision: 43879
2009-11-21 19:22:41 +00:00
Christopher Michael 2e01e4c82c remove unneeded function proto.
SVN revision: 43877
2009-11-21 18:49:32 +00:00
Christopher Michael 28109935b0 Config dialog title is translatable.
SVN revision: 43876
2009-11-21 18:47:35 +00:00
Christopher Michael 8166b9fe84 Use correct module directory when making keyboard.
Previous commit fixed compiler warnings also.



SVN revision: 43875
2009-11-21 18:19:28 +00:00
Christopher Michael 48ce772fd9 Add config struct for illume-keyboard.
SVN revision: 43874
2009-11-21 18:17:55 +00:00
Christopher Michael 030a78e322 Remove some unneeded items from the edj.
SVN revision: 43873
2009-11-21 17:48:39 +00:00
Christopher Michael 7c1dd3b1d2 Fix makefile for dictionaries.
SVN revision: 43872
2009-11-21 17:46:25 +00:00
Christopher Michael 46f8f51c21 Add dicts subdir to Makefile.
SVN revision: 43870
2009-11-21 17:45:07 +00:00
Christopher Michael 61beee44ec Add dictionaries.
SVN revision: 43869
2009-11-21 17:44:35 +00:00
Christopher Michael 1507ace882 Add needed files to illume-keyboard.
SVN revision: 43867
2009-11-21 17:43:47 +00:00
Christopher Michael 1454cbbd04 Port the old illume keyboard to new illume-keyboard module.
SVN revision: 43866
2009-11-21 17:42:57 +00:00
Christopher Michael 9cd4ab6fab Readd e_kbd files. These do need to be part of illume2.
SVN revision: 43856
2009-11-21 02:00:28 +00:00
Carsten Haitzler d534dbb0f0 patch from tom for rtl kbd feature.
SVN revision: 43853
2009-11-20 23:58:33 +00:00
Christopher Michael e431b9a6c1 Add keyboards subdir so keyboard files get installed.
SVN revision: 43845
2009-11-20 19:05:17 +00:00
Christopher Michael a24704cbed Better check for 'is home'.
SVN revision: 43843
2009-11-20 18:07:49 +00:00
Christopher Michael 24b486c4a0 Add the 'keyboards' directory.
SVN revision: 43831
2009-11-20 17:24:07 +00:00
Christopher Michael 7be16ae569 better detection for a home window.
SVN revision: 43830
2009-11-20 17:21:10 +00:00
Christopher Michael be5c2fad69 Remove printfs, revert code to previous version (was debugging why the
scroller does not work on the web dialog)



SVN revision: 43829
2009-11-20 17:18:14 +00:00
Christopher Michael 45cc4194e6 Rename the edj file to match the module name.
SVN revision: 43828
2009-11-20 17:16:52 +00:00